How they compare

Serbia currently reports 9,295 1000 USD against 8,804 1000 USD in Eastern Europe (excluding intra-trade), a difference of 491 1000 USD.

That makes Serbia's figure about 1.1 times Eastern Europe (excluding intra-trade)'s.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 17 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Eastern Europe (excluding intra-trade) ahead.

Eastern Europe (excluding intra-trade) ranks 11th and Serbia ranks 11th of 30 groups.

Eastern Europe (excluding intra-trade) has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
